DragonRuby Game Toolkit - Le Bottin des Jeux Linux

DragonRuby Game Toolkit

🗃️ Specifications

📰 Title: DragonRuby Game Toolkit 🕹️ / 🛠️ Type: Tool
🗃️ Genre: Development 🚦 Status: 04. Released (status)
🏷️ Category: Development ➤ Engine ➤ 2D ➤ Misc. 🌍️ Browser version:
🔖 Tags: Development; 2D engine; Ruby; DragonRuby engine; Easy To Use; Moddable; Multi-platform 📦️ Package Name:
🐣️ Approx. start: 📦️ Arch package:
🐓️ Latest: 2019-03-08 📦️ RPM package:
📍️ Version: New build 8/3/2019 📦️ Deb package:
🏛️ License type: 💰 Commercial 📦️ Flatpak package:
🏛️ License: Commercial 📦️ AppImage package:
🏝️ Perspective: Third person 📦️ Snap package:
👁️ Visual: 2D ⚙️ Generic binary:
⏱️ Pacing: Real Time 📄️ Source:
👫️ Played: Single 📱️ PDA support:
🎖️ This record: 5 stars 🕳️ Not used:
🎀️ Game design: 👫️ Contrib.: goupildb & Louis
🎰️ ID: 15579 🐛️ Created: 2019-04-22
🐜️ Updated: 2023-01-28

📖️ Summary

[en]: A multi-platform (iOS, Android, PC, Mac, Linux, Nintendo Switch, XBOX One and PS) 2D game engine for the Ruby language, emphasizing on simplicity and conciseness, while allowing the design of complex games. The engine itself is very light (a few megabytes), allows real-time coding and is optimized to provide a constant feedback to the developer. It creates turn key versions for Windows, MacOS, and Linux with transparent publishing to Itch.io, and supports modding. [fr]: Un moteur de jeux 2D multi-plateforme (iOS, Android, PC, Mac, Linux, Nintendo Switch, XBOX One et PS) pour le langage Ruby, mettant l'accent sur la simplicité et la concision, tout en permettant la conception de jeux complexes. Le moteur lui-même est très léger (quelques mégaoctets), permet du codage en temps réel et est optimisé pour fournir un retour constant au développeur. Il créé des versions clés en main pour Windows, MacOS et Linux avec une publication transparente vers Itch.io, et prend en charge le modding.

🎥️ Videos


🦉️ From Devs: (202xxx),


🎮️ Showcase:

🕸️ Links

🏡️ Website & videos
[Homepage] [Dev site] [Features/About] [Screenshots] [Videos pv t(202xxx) gd(202xxx) gd(202xxx) gu(202xxx) r(202xxx) lp(202xxx) d(202xxx) g(202xxx) g[fr](202xxx) g[de](202xxx) g[ru](202xxx) g[pl](202xxx) g[cz](202xxx) g[sp](202xxx) g[pt](202xxx) g[it](202xxx) g[tr](202xxx)] [WIKI] [FAQ] [RSS] [Changelog 1 2 3]

💰 Commercial: (empty)

🍩️ Resources
• Flappy Dragon, a game developed with DragonRuby Game Toolkit (380 lines of Ruby): [Flappy Dragon]

🛠️ Technical informations
[PCGamingWiki] [MobyGames]

🦣️ Social
Devs (Ryan C. Gordon [fr] [en]): [Site 1 2] [Patreon] [Chat] [mastodon] [PeerTube] [YouTube] [PressKit] [Interview 1(201504) 2(201603) 3(201408) 4(201205) 5(200506)]
Devs (Amir Rajan [fr] [en]): [Site 1 2] [Chat] [mastodon] [reddit] [PeerTube] [YouTube] [PressKit] [Linkedin] [Interview 1(202xxx) 2 3 4]
The Project: [Blog] [Chat] [Forums] [mastodon] [PeerTube] [YouTube] [PressKit] [reddit] [Discord]

🐝️ Related
[Snap]

📦️ Misc. repositories
[Repology] [pkgs.org] [Generic binary] [Arch Linux / AUR] [openSUSE] [Debian/Ubuntu] [Flatpak] [AppImage(author's repo)] [Snap] [PortableLinuxGames]

🕵️ Reviews
[HowLongToBeat] [metacritic] [OpenCritic] [iGDB]

📰 News / Source of this Entry (SotE) / News (SotN)
[Changes with v. New build 8/3/2019 (20190803)] [Gaming on Linux (20190419) (SotE)]

🕊️ Source of this Entry: [Site (date)]

🦣️ Social Networking Update (on mastodon)

🛠️ Title:
🦊️ What's:
🏡️
🐣️
🔖
📦️
📖 Our entry: https://www.lebottindesjeuxlinux.tuxfamily.org/en/online/lights-on/

🥁️ Update:
⚗️
📌️ Changes:
🦣️ From: 📶️

🏝️ https://www.youtube.com/embed/
🦉️ https://www.youtube.com/embed/
🦝️ https://www.youtube.com/embed/
🦝️ https://www.youtube.com/embed/
🕵️ https://www.youtube.com/embed/
🕯️ https://www.youtube.com/embed/
🕯️ https://www.youtube.com/embed/
🎲️ https://www.youtube.com/embed/
🎲️ https://www.youtube.com/embed/
🎲️ https://www.youtube.com/embed/
🎲️[fr] https://www.youtube.com/embed/
🎮️ https://www.youtube.com/embed/
🎮️ https://www.youtube.com/embed/
🐧 https://www.youtube.com/embed/
🐧 https://www.youtube.com/embed/

📕 Description [en]

📕🐧"A multi-platform 2D game engine for the Ruby language, emphasizing on simplicity"🐧📕.

So what's so great about DragonRuby Game Toolkit?

• Dirt simple apis capable of creating complex 2D games.
• Fast as hell. Powered by highly optimized C code written by Ryan C. Gordon himself.
• Battle tested by Amir Rajan. A Dark Room for the Nintendo Switch was built with DragonRuby GTK.
• Tiny. Like really tiny. The entire engine is a few megabytes.
• Hot loaded, realtime coding, optimized to provide constant feedback to the dev. Productive and an absolute joy to use.
• Turn key builds for Windows, MacOS, and Linux with seamless publishing to Itch.io.
• Built in modding support. You don't have to do anything. It just works.
• Cross platform: iOS, Android, PC, Mac, Linux, Nintendo Switch, XBOX One, and PS4.

📕 Description [fr]

Un moteur de jeux 2D multi-plateforme pour le langage Ruby, mettant l'accent sur la simplicité et la concision, par Ryan C. Gordon & Amir Rajan.
Moteur en C.

DragonRuby Game Toolkit est un moteur de jeux 2D multi-plateforme (iOS, Android, PC, Mac, Linux, Nintendo Switch, XBOX One et PS) pour le langage Ruby, mettant l'accent sur la simplicité et la concision, tout en permettant la conception de jeux complexes. Le moteur lui-même est très léger (quelques mégaoctets), permet du codage en temps réel et est optimisé pour fournir un retour constant au développeur. Il créé des versions clés en main pour Windows, MacOS et Linux avec une publication transparente vers Itch.io, et prend en charge le modding.


Alors, quel est l'avantage de DragonRuby Game Toolkit?

• Une simple api capable de créer des jeux 2D complexes.
• Rapide comme l'enfer. Propulsé par un code C hautement optimisé écrit par Ryan C. Gordon lui-même.
• Farouchement testé par Amir Rajan. Le jeu "A Dark Room" pour la Nintendo Switch a été construit avec DragonRuby GTK.
• Minuscule. Comme vraiment minuscule. Le moteur entier ne pèse que quelques mégaoctets.
• Chargement à chaud, codage en temps réel, optimisé pour fournir un retour constant au développeur. Productif et une joie absolue à utiliser.
• Créez des versions clés en main pour Windows, MacOS et Linux avec une publication transparente vers Itch.io.
• Prise en charge intégrée du modding. Vous n'avez rien à faire. Ça fonctionne.
• Multiplateforme : iOS, Android, PC, Mac, Linux, Nintendo Switch, XBOX One et PS4.